The set of TAR Moments of maximum tension has lived on Tuesday when Luis Pliego, director of the magazine Lectureshas revealed to have received text messages from the mobile phone from María Teresa Camposdeceased in September 2023. The disturbing thing is that, he explained, that number was discharged months ago and should not be operational.
It all started when Pliego interrupted the emission, visibly affected, to share what was happening on his device. “It’s not a joke, I’m affected with what is happening. I am receiving messages …”, he explained to everyone’s surprise. On the screen were the disturbing texts: “My dear Luis, I send you a kiss with a lot of love” and “A kiss from infinity.” Beclected, Pliego tries to answer asking who he was and how he got that phone, but does not get an answer.
The journalist explained that the mobile from which he receives the messages is the last one used by María Teresa Campos before his death. “This phone is discharged. I called Carmen (Borrego) and made all the efforts. This phone is from anyone,” he said, highlighting that they even contacted the telephone company, which confirmed that the number is no longer active.
Frank Blanco, also present in the program, has affirmed that he had seen the messages on the statement during the advertising pause and that he was visibly shocked: “The response of ‘A kiss from infinity’ is what he has received …” , he said, adding to the general confusion.
Luis Pliego has detailed that the message arrived at 17:50, just before his speech in the program. After receiving it, he tried to call the number immediately, but the line was inactive.
Carmen Borregodaughter of María Teresa Campos, has entered the phone completely impacted by what happened. “Nice, as you can understand, it’s not … I have put chicken skin,” he confessed.
Borrego confirms that his mother’s mobile was discharged shortly after his death and that he does not know how someone can be sending messages from that number: “This will be doing someone with a computer or method, but when Luis has called me, I have me I’ve put to tremble, “he said.
Almoguera’s mother has explained that she had never heard her mother use the phrase “a kiss from infinity”, which makes him suspect that it could be a macabre joke. “If I receive it, I shoot the mobile through the window,” he acknowledged.
The event has left all those involved bewildered. Luis Pliego has not hidden his outrage, so he considers disrespect: “It seems incredible that someone can access the phone of our loved ones who have died, make these jokes and get my number.” For its part, Carmen Borrego does not rule out taking legal measures. “I will ask my daughter, who is a lawyer,” he said live.
The mystery about the origin of the messages is still to be resolved. Meanwhile, the shocking scene has generated a great impact, fanning the debate on digital security and inexplicable experiences related to loved ones that are no longer there.
